What Causes the Green Screen on iPhone?

Unlike traditional LCD screens, which use a unified backlight, OLED (Organic Light-Emitting Diode) displays illuminate each pixel individually. This allows for rich contrast but makes voltage management complex. The green screen is caused by two main factors:

1. iOS Software and Driver Voltage Issues

At lower brightness levels, OLED screens require very precise voltage to show colors accurately. A bug in the iOS display driver can desensitize the green subpixels, resulting in an overall green hue. This software bug is often reported after installing major iOS updates, suggesting that updated thermal or battery profiles are triggering voltage issues in specific batches of displays from suppliers like Samsung or LG.

Publicidade

2. Physical Flex Cable Failure (Cold Solder Joint)

The connection between your iPhone motherboard and the OLED display is made through a paper-thin ribbon cable. Due to heat buildup (from charging or heavy gaming) and micro-vibrations from minor daily drops, the tiny solder joints on this cable can fatigue and crack. The vertical sync (V-Sync) voltage line for green pixels is the most sensitive. When this connection breaks, the display loses control of the color mix and defaults to solid green.

How to Fix the iPhone Green Screen: Step-by-Step

Try these troubleshooting steps before taking your device to a repair shop:

1. Force Restart your iPhone (Soft Reset)

This clears temporary hardware caches and restarts the display drivers:

  1. Press and quickly release the Volume Up button.
  2. Press and quickly release the Volume Down button.
  3. Press and hold the Side (Power) button. Keep holding it for 10-15 seconds until the Apple logo appears, then release it.

2. Reinstall iOS via Recovery Mode

If the screen is responsive but the green tint remains, you can reinstall iOS using a computer without erasing your data:

  1. Connect your iPhone to a computer via USB. Open Finder (Mac) or iTunes/Apple Devices app (Windows).
  2. Perform the force restart sequence but **do not release the Side button** when you see the Apple logo. Keep holding it until you see the recovery mode screen (cable pointing to a computer).
  3. On your computer, select **Update** to download and reinstall the latest iOS version safely.
Publicidade

3. Tweak Brightness and Accessibility Settings

If the green tint is faint, modifying environmental light settings can help stabilize the screen:

  • Go to **Settings** > **Display & Brightness** and turn off **True Tone**.
  • Go to **Settings** > **Accessibility** > **Display & Text Size**, scroll to the bottom, and turn off **Auto-Brightness**.
  • In the same menu, turn on **Reduce White Point** and set the slider to 30%. This reduces overall glare and stops green flickering.

OLED Micro-Soldering vs. Replacing the Entire Screen

If software adjustments do not resolve the issue, the connection on the screen ribbon cable is broken. You have two options:

Full Screen Replacement

This is Apple’s standard procedure. They swap the entire display assembly. It is reliable but expensive ($270+). Additionally, if done at cheap shops using generic screens, you will lose True Tone and get an "Important Display Message" error in settings.

OLED Flex Cable Repair (Micro-Soldering)

Specialized independent shops use microscopes to repair the broken track on the original screen ribbon cable. They bypass the cracked joint by soldering a copper wire (thinner than a human hair) to restore power. This keeps your original Apple screen, Face ID, and True Tone active for a fraction of the cost ($120-$200).

FAQ: iPhone Green Screen of Death

Can a green screen damage my iPhone's main logic board?

No. The green screen is a display hardware issue. It will not damage your processor, memory, or logic board. Your personal files and data are completely safe.

Will Apple fix my green screen for free?

If your iPhone is under its 1-year warranty and has no physical damage (cracks or water indicators), Apple will replace the display for free. Out-of-warranty devices require a paid repair.

Publicidade

Why do cheap replacement screens trigger errors on iOS?

Apple pairs each original display chip to the motherboard. If you replace the screen without transferring this chip, iOS will display an "Unknown Part" warning, and functions like Face ID or True Tone will be locked.
